How ºÚÁÏÍø³Ô¹Ï±¬ÁÏhelped kickstart skateboarding in Tampa Bay
USF’s impact on Tampa Bay skateboarding is undeniable. Students embedded skateboarding into the area’s cultural DNA, designed the region’s first nationally known skatepark and helped the public recognize the sport’s historical value.

Eighty years after World War II ended in Europe, we look back at the U.S. Maritime Service Training Station that once stood on the ºÚÁÏÍø³Ô¹Ï±¬ÁÏSt. Petersburg campus. The facility trained 25,000 merchant marines who provided critical logistical and transportation support for the war effort.

USF’s Student Green Energy Fund projects make a lasting impact on campus sustainability
Since its launch, the ºÚÁÏÍø³Ô¹Ï±¬ÁÏprogram has powered more than 60 projects, from rooftop solar panels and EV charging stations to solar umbrellas with built-in USB ports – driving sustainability one innovation at a time.

ºÚÁÏÍø³Ô¹Ï±¬ÁÏintramural teams take the field at new complex
The ºÚÁÏÍø³Ô¹Ï±¬ÁÏ has officially opened the Research Park Field Complex. Located on the southwest portion of the Tampa campus along Fowler Avenue, the complex includes four multipurpose fields and a walking trail.
